A platinum resistance thermometer (PRT) is a thermometer constructed from a high purity platinum element (wire-wound coil or thin film) placed in a tube of metal or glass and sealed with an inert atmosphere and/or mineral insulator. Two, three, or four leads are connected to the element and are used to provide for the measurement of the electrical resistance of the element
Wide temperature Range (–260°C to 1000°C)
Electrical resistance is typically between 0Ω and 400Ω and depends on temperature
Excitation current is typically 1mA
Stable over time
Stable over temperature
Shallow slope (i.e. 0.4Ω/°C for a 100Ω PRT)
Relatively easy to measure
Relatively easy to calibrate
Commercially available in many configurations

Classification | Type | Standard Model | Features | Temperature | Material | Use Requirement | Note |
Thermocouple | S | WRP | Precious metal | 0~1600℃ | Pt/Rh 10 | Insertion Installation | Provide Ceramic casing |
B | WRR | 0~1700℃ | Pt/Rh 30 | Provide Ceramic casing | |||
R | WRQ | 0~1600℃ | Pt/Rh 13 | Provide Ceramic casing | |||
N | WRM | Normal | 0~1300℃ | Ni/Cr | High Temperature condiciton | Fe1600;GH30300;gh3093 | |
K | WRN | 0~1300℃ | Ni/Si | Noraml condition | |||
J | WRF | 0~600℃ | Fe-Cu/Ni | Normal temperature | |||
T | WRC | 0~600℃ | Cu-Cu/Ni | Normal temperature | SS316L casing | ||
E | WRE | 0~600℃ | Ni/Cr-Cu/Ni | Normal temperature |
Classification | Type | Standard Model | Features | Temperature | Material | Use Requirement | Note |
Resistance | C | WZP | Special | 0~2300℃ | W/Re | Vacuum field | ceramics Tube |
PT10 | WZP | Normal | -200~650℃ | Pt | Stable | SS304,316L Tube | |
PT100 | WZP | Normal | -200~500℃ | Pt | With Different Range | ||
PT1000 | WZC | -200~500℃ | Pt | ||||
Cu50 | WZC | Normal | -50~100℃ | Cu | Temperature range | ||
Cu100 | WZC | -50~100℃ | Cu | ||||
PT500 | WZP | Special | -200~650℃ | Pt | |||
PT200 | WZP | -200~650℃ | Pt | ||||
Thermistor | NTC | Low Accurcy |

A platinum RTD (Resistance Temperature Detector) with a resistance of 100 ohms at 0°C which changes with temperature. They are suitable for applications in the temperature range of -200°C to 600°C but are more commonly used in the range -50°C to +250°C. These temperature sensors are reliable and can offer a higher degree of accuracy.
